| 19:28:49 | mriedem | for stuff in that requires volumes, we could fix those in tempest if the env doesn't have cinder | |
| 19:29:22 | mriedem | actually that's already handled https://github.com/openstack/tempest/blob/master/tempest/scenario/test_minimum_basic.py#L102 | |
| 19:29:26 | mriedem | @utils.services('compute', 'volume', 'image', 'network') | |
| 19:29:35 | mriedem | so if the volume service isn't enabled in tempest.conf, that test is skipped | |
| 19:29:55 | mriedem | should totally be able to do this though https://github.com/openstack/tempest/blob/master/tempest/scenario/test_server_basic_ops.py#L125 | |
| 19:30:20 | mriedem | create a server with a keypair and config drive, ssh into it, done | |

| 20:54:46 | lbragstad | so - i think the TL;DR is that rule:context_is_admin is used | |
| 20:56:26 | lbragstad | specifically when nova's middleware builds a context object, it'll parse the request environment headers, use oslo.context to get an object, then use oslo.policy's authorize methed (without a target?) to determine if context_is_admin is true | |
| 20:56:34 | lbragstad | based on the alias | |
| 20:56:56 | lbragstad | and then you set that to the ctx.is_admin attribute | |
